linux介绍_linux介绍进程
2025-01-03 10:36 - 立有生活网
linux是一种什么样的网络作系统?
Linux是一套和自镬由传播的类Unix作咮系统,是一个多用户、多任务、支持多线程和多CPU的作系统。它能运行主要的Unix工具软件、应用程序和网络协议,支持32位和64位硬件。Linux作系统继承了Unix以网络为核心的设计思想,是一个性能稳定的多用户网络作系统。
linux介绍_linux介绍进程
linux介绍_linux介绍进程
linux介绍_linux介绍进程
Linux作系统特点有很多,以下为详细介绍:
①稳梼定的系统:Linux十分稳定,连续运行一年以上不曾畴宕机是很平常的事情,Linux有众多电脑高手在使用,维护者众多、更新维护快,而W螭indows则是所有人都会用,且不开源多任务。
②多用户系统:在一个Linux主机上规划出不同等级的用户,每个用户登录时工作环境可以不同,还允许不同用户在同一时间登录主机以使用主机的资源。
③用户组规划:linux在Linux机器上,文件可以分为可读可写可执行三类。此外,这些属性还可以分为三类:文件拥有者、文件所属用户组、其他非拥有者与用户组者,对于项目或者其他项目开发者具有良好的保密性。
④占用资源少搒:现在市场上任何一款个人计算机都可以达到使用Li啻nux搭建一个服务上百人以上的主机可定制剪裁,移植到嵌入式平台,可选择多种图形用户界面。
⑤模块化程序:Linux内核设计非常精巧,分成进程调度、内存管理、进程间通信、虚拟文件系统和网络懤接口部分;其独特的模块机制可根据用户的需求,介绍实时地将某些模块插入或从内核中移走,使得Linux系统内核可以裁剪得非常小巧。
⑥广泛的硬件支持:Linux能支持X86、ARM、MIPS、AL驺PHA和PowerPC等多种体系结构和微处理器。目前已成功地移植到数十种硬件平台,几乎能运行在所有流行的处理器上。
l鸠inux是什么作系统linux系统介绍
1、Lin砥ux是一套和自由传播的类Unix作系统,是一个基于POSIX和UNIX的多用户、多任务、支持多线程伬和多CPU的作系统。它能运行主要的UNI篪X工具软饬件、应用程序和网络协议。胄它支持32位和幚64位硬件。Linux继承了Unix以网络为核心的设计喌思想绉,是一个性能稳定的多用户网络作系统。
2、它主要用于基于Inx86系列CPU的计算机上。这个系统是由全世界各地的成千上万的程序员设计和实现的。其蜯目的是建立不受任何商品化软件的版权制约的、全能自袤由疝使用的Unix兼容产品嚟。
linux四大基本呪功能?
一个Linux包含进程管理、内存管理、文件管理、输入怞输出管理四腌大基本功能。
1.进程管炿理
提到进程褫,首先要介绍进程映像的概梼念。进程映像由程序段、相关数据段和进程控制块(PCB)组成。所谓创建进程,本质上是创建进程映像中的袤PCB;而撤销进程锕,本质上是撤销进程的PCB。因此,PCB是进程存在的标志。
在Linux作系统中,竑当一个进程被创建时,系统就为该进程建立一个task_struc夿t任务结构体嗤。当进程运行结束时,系统撤消该进程的任务结构体。进程的任务结构体是进程存在薨的标志。进程的任务结构体为内核管理进程,提供了内核所需了解的进程信息。
2.内存管理
内存管理是作系统设计中重要和复杂的任务之 媸一。有效的内存管理不仅方便用户使豁用存储器,提高内存效率,还可以通过虚拟内存技术从逻辑上扩充存储器。
在Linux作系统中,每个进程都有独自的内存空间,使用虚拟内存技术。该作系统为了保证物理内存能得到充分的利用,内核会在适当的时候将物理内存中不经常使用酬的数据块自动交换到虚拟内存中,而将经常使用的信息保留到物理内存。根据”近经常使用“算法,将一些不经常使用的页面交换到虚拟内存。
3.文件管理
文件是作系统中的一个重要概念,是以计算机硬盘为载体存储在计算机上的信息。
L黐inux支持多种文件系统,包括ext2、ext3、vfat、ntf丒s、iso9660、jffs、romfs和nfs等,为了对各类文件系统进行统一管理,Linux引入了虚拟文件系统(VFS),为各类文件系统提供砾一个统一的作界面和应用编程接口。
4.输入输出管理
IO设备管理牰是作系统俦中凌乱也挑战性的部分。由于它包含了很多领域的不同设备及与设备相关的应用程序,很难有一个通用且一致的设计方案。输入输出设备的管理离不开中断这一作系统镑重要的机制。
中断是指在CPU峯正常运行期间,由于内外部或由程序预先安排的引起的CPU暂时停止正在运行的程序,转而为该内部或外部或预先安排的服务的程序中去,服务完毕后再返回去继续运行被暂藿时中断的程序墀。Linux中通常分为外部中断和内部中断。
linux系统的特点是鸱什么?
Linux系统在短短的几年嗤之内就得到了非常迅猛的发展,
这与Li㤘nux系统的良好闳特性是分不开的。进程Linux系统包含了UNIX系统的全部功能和特性,简单地说,
Linux系统具有以下主要特性。
一.开放性
是指系统遵循世界标准规范,特㤘别是遵循篪开放系统互连(OSI)标准。凡遵循标准所开发的硬件和软件,都能彼此兼容,可方便地实现互连。
二.多用户
是指系统资源可以被不同用户使用,每个用懤户对自喌己的资源(例如:文件、设备)有特定的权限,互不影响。Linux和Unix都具有多用户的特性。
三.多任务
是现代计算机的主要的一亜个特点。它是指计算机同时执行多个程序,而且各个程序的驺运行互相。Linux系统调度每一个进程平等地访问微处理器。由幚于CPU的处理速度非常快,其结果是,启动懋的应用程序看起来好像在并行运行。事实上,从处理器执行魉一个应用程序中的一组指令到Linux调度微处理器再次运行这个程序之雠间只有很短的时间延迟,用户是感觉不出来的。
四.良好的用户界面
Linux向用户提供了两种界面:用户界面和系 峁统调用。Linux的传统用户界面是基于文本的命令行界面,即shell,它既可以联机使用,又可存在文件上脱机使用薨。shell有很强的程序设计能力,用户可方便地用它编制程序,从而为用 砺户扩充系统功能提供了更高级的手段。可编程Shell是指将多条命令组合在墀一起,形成一个Shell程序,这个程序可以单独运行,也可以与其他程序同时运行。 系统调用给用户提供编程时使用的界面。用户可以在编程时直接使用系统提供进程的系统调用命令。系统通过这个界面为用户程序提供低级、高效率的服务。Linux还歯为用户提供了图形用户界面。它利用鼠标、菜单、窗口、滚动条等设施,给用户呈现一个直观、易作、交互性强的友好的图形化界面。
五.篪设备独俦立性
设备性是指作系统把所有外部设备统一当作成文件来看待,只要安装它们的驱动程序,任何用户都可以象使用文件一样,纵、使用这些设备,而不必知道它们的具体存在形式。 具有设备性的作系统,通过把每一个伬外围设备看作一个文件来简化增镑
L丒inux系统特征 Linux系统有文本编辑晷界面坻和图形用瘛户界面(GUI)。其特征包括:多用户、多任务、蜯多平台、可编程SHELL、提供源魍代码坻、仿真终端、支持多种文件系统及胄强大的网络功能等。 多用户:多个用户(六个)能同时从相同或不同的终端(终端号:tty1~tty6)上用同一个应用程进程序的副本进鳝行工作。在控制台,切换终端的命令是:ALT+F1~俦F6;在仿真终端窗口(ps/篪0~n)是:SHIFT+ALT+F1~F6。 多任务:可同时执行多个程序,程序之间互不妨碍。踌与WINDOWS的多任务不同,Linux将系统没有用到的剩余物理内存全部用来做硬盘的高速缓存。笔者曾经打开三个xterm,分籀别用于楱查找文件、调试程序、发邮件。而且还可以指定某一个程序在后台运行,指定某一些程序在特定的时间内运行(at命令)。 多平台:Linux能在X86平台上运行,也能移植到其他平台。 可编程SHELL:SHELL是解释并执行命令的系统外壳程序。通过编写SHELL程序,使得系统更加个性化;而且在一些程序中具有C语言的功能。 提供源代码:Linux是自由篪软件,源代码完全公开,可以自行编译内核,修改和扩充作系统,进行二次开发。 Linux支持的啻文件系统很多,例如:EXT3、linuxNFS、VFS籀、ISO9660、MSDOS等等。 网络功能:较全面的实现了TCP/IP篪、SLIP、PlinuxPP、PLIP协议,功能强大。
Linux褫作系统特点有很敕多,以下为详细介绍:
①稳定的系统:Linux十分稳定,连续运行一年以上不曾宕机是很平常的事情,Linux有众多电脑高手在使敕用,维护者众多、更新维护快,而Wind搒ows则是所有人都会用,且不开源多任务。
②多用户系统:在一个Linux主机上规划出不同等级的用户,每个用户登录时工作殠环境可以不同,还允许不同 骤用户在同一时间登陆主机以使用主机的资源。
③用户组规划:在Linu藿x机器上,文件可以分为可读可写可执行三类。锕此外,这些属性还可以分为三类:文件拥有偢荭者、文件所属用 骤户组、其他非拥有者与用介绍户组者,对于项目或者其他项目开发者具有良好的保密性。
④占用资源少:现在市场上任何一款个人计算机都可以达到使用Linux搭建一个服砥务上百人以上的主机可定制剪裁,移植到嵌入式平台,可选择多种图形用户界面。
⑤模块化程序:Linux内核设计非常精巧,分成进程调度、内存管理、进程间通信、虚拟文件系 砺统和网络接口部分吜;其独特的模块机制可根据绉用户的峯需求,实时地将某些模块插入或荭从内核中移走,使得Linux系统内核可以裁剪得非常小巧。
⑥广泛的硬件支持:Linu踌x能支持X86、ARM、MIPS、ALPHA和PowerPC等多种体系结构和微处理器。目前已成功地移植到数十种硬件平台,几乎能运行在所有流行的处理器上。
1.炿开源、免费
众所周知,不管是微软的 峁 Windows 还是苹果的Mac 歯OS,都是需要付费的,而且比较昂贵。而Li 瞓nux是免费、开源的,可以随时取得其源代码,根据不同的需求进行定制,这对于用户特别是程序开发人员来说是非常重要的。
2.跨平台的硬件支持
由于Linu魑x 的内核大部分是用C语言编写的,并采用了可移植的UNIX标准应豁用程序接口,因此,它支持如i386、Alpha、AMD和Sparc等系统平台,以俦及从个人计算机到大型主机,甚至包括嵌入式系统在内的各种硬件设备楱。
3.丰富的软镬件支持
与其他作系统不同的是,安装了Linux系统后,用户常用的一些办公软件、图形处理工具、多媒体播放软件和网络工具等都已无须安装。而对于程序开发人员来说,Linux更是一个进程很好的开发平菗台,在Li羴nux 的程序包中,包含了多种程序语言与开发工具,如gcc、cc、C++、Tcl/Tk、Perl、Fortran77 等。
4.多用户多任饬务
作为类UNIX 系统,Linux和UNIX一疝样,是一个真正的多用户多任务鸠的作系统。多个用户可以各自拥有和使用系统资源,即羴每个用户对自己的资源(如文件亜、设备)有特定的权限,互不影响,同时多个用户可以在同一时间以网络联机的方式使用计算机系统。多任务是现代计算机主要的一个特点,由于Linux系统调度是每一个进程平等地访问处理器,因此,它能同时执行多个程螭序,而且各个程序是互相运行黐的。
5.可靠的安全性
Linux是酬一个具有先天免疫能力的作系统,很少受到攻击。
对于一个开放式系统而言,在菗方便用户的同时,很可能存在安全隐患。不过,利用Linux自带防火墙、入侵检测和安全认证等工具,及时修补系统的漏洞,就能大大提高Linux的安全性,让黑客无机可乘。同时,由于Linux 侴是开源的,因此,L晷inux产生了各种各样的不同版本,这也提高了被攻击的难度。
6.良好的稳定性
Linux竑内核 雠的源代码是以标准规范的32位(在64位CPU上是魉64位)计算机来做的化设计,可确保其系统的稳定性。正因为Linux 的稳定性,才使得一些安装了Linux的主机可以像U嚟NIX机一样常年不关机也不会宕机。
7.完善的网络功能
Linux 内置了很丰富的免费网络软件、数据库和网页 媸的开发工具,如Apache、Sendmail、VSFTP、SSH、MySQL、PHP和JSP等。近年来,越来越多的企业看到Linux的这些强大的功能,利用Linux 担任全方位的网络。
作为一个作系统,Linu 雠x几乎满足当今U魑nix作系雠统的所有夿要求,因此,它具有Unix作系统的基本 特征。
1.符合POSIX介绍 1003.1标准
POSIX怞 闳1003.1标准定义了一个小的Unix作系统接口,任何作系统只有符合这一标准,才有可能运 行Unix程序。考虑到Unix具有丰富的应用程序,当今绝大多数作系统都把满足POSIX 1003.1标准作为实现 目标,Lin魍ux也不例外,它完全支持POSIX 1003.1标准。另外,为了使Uni腌x System V和BSD上的程序能直接在 L鸱inu懋x上运行, Linux还砾增加了 瞓部分System V和BSD的系统接口,使Linux成为一个完善的Unix程序开发系统。
2.支持多用户访问和多任敕务编程
Linux是一个多用户作系统,它允许多个用户同linux时访问系统而不会造成紬用户之间的相互干扰。另外, Linux还支持真正的多用户编程,一个用户可以创建多个进程,并使各个进吜程协同工作来完成用户的需求.
3.采用页式存储管理
页式存储管偢理使Linux能更有效地利用物理存储空间,页面的换入换出为用户提供了更大的存储空间。
4.支持动态链接
用户程序的执行往往离不开标准库的支持,一般的系统往往采用静态链接方式,即在装配阶段就已将 用户程序和标准库链接好,这样,当多个进程运行时,可能会出现库代码在内存中有多个副本而浪费存储 空畴间的情况。Linux 支持动态链接方式,当运行时才进行库链接,牰如果所需要的库已被其它进程装入内存, 则不必再装入,呪否则才从硬盘中将库调入。这样介绍能保证内鳝存中的瘛库程序代码是的。
5.支持多种文件系统
Linux能支持殠多种文件系统。目前支持的文件系统有:EXT2、EXT、XIAFS、ISOFS、HPFS、MSDOS、UMSDOS、 PROC、NFS、SYSV、MINIX、SMB、UFS、NCP、VFAT、AFFS。Linux紬常用的文件系统是EXT2,它的文件名长度可 达255字符,并且还有许多特有的功能,使锕它比常规的Unix文件系统更加安全。
6.支持TCP/IP、SLI锕P和敕PPP
在Linux中,用户可以使用所有的网络服务,咮如网络文件系统、远程登录等。SLIP和PPP能支持串行线上的 TCP/IP协议的使用,这意味着用户可 侴用一个高速Modem通过电话线连入Internet网中。详细了解可查看《Linux就该这么学》
开源。免费。稳定。网络功能强大
养殖黄粉虫一年能干多少钱 养黄粉虫的成本与

关于养殖黄粉虫一年能干多少钱,养黄粉虫的成本与利润这个很多人还不知道,今天小源来为大家解答以上的问题,现在让我们一起来看看吧! 养殖黄粉虫一年能干多少钱 养黄粉虫的成本与利润···
刺毛杜鹃小苗怎么养殖的 有刺的杜鹃花种在家

杜鹃花养殖 高手帮忙 捐献全部积分 把它从盆中拔出后,稍凉一下,使根土稍干些,但不要把根土干透.(因为我估计有些烂根了)然后重新上土装盆浇透一次水.一定要放在阴凉处,但要见光且通风透气的地···
东至水蛭养殖公司地址在哪里 东至水蛭养殖公

水蛭苗在哪里可以买 捉野生的水蛭可选在天气炎热的时候,在每年的7-10月都可以捉,因为水蛭具有趋光性,所以在晚上抓的效果更好。 可以前往当地的水蛭养殖基地购买,要选择个体大,色泽光···